The essentials of team dynamics:

Team dynamics refer to the relationships, interactions, and the behaviors that determine the behavior of a group. When teams function effectively they are able to achieve higher-quality outcomes than an individual can on its own. The dynamics of a team affect the capacity to collaborate, resolve conflicts and take a decision. The team’s morale is also affected, motivation and productivity of the members.

Resolving conflicts and improving communication

Conflicts are inevitable in any team, but how they are addressed can significantly impact team dynamics and overall productivity. Personality assessments can help pinpoint conflicts and give suggestions on how to address these issues. By understanding each person’s style of communication and preferences, team members can participate in more open and empathetic communication, leading to a quicker resolution of conflict and stronger relationships among team members.
